^8f3ce5b39 (kx 2023-10-28 12:00:06 +0300  1) * Device tree bindings for TI TPS61050/61052 Boost Converters
^8f3ce5b39 (kx 2023-10-28 12:00:06 +0300  2) 
^8f3ce5b39 (kx 2023-10-28 12:00:06 +0300  3) The TP61050/TPS61052 is a high-power "white LED driver". The
^8f3ce5b39 (kx 2023-10-28 12:00:06 +0300  4) device provides LED, GPIO and regulator functionalities.
^8f3ce5b39 (kx 2023-10-28 12:00:06 +0300  5) 
^8f3ce5b39 (kx 2023-10-28 12:00:06 +0300  6) Required properties:
^8f3ce5b39 (kx 2023-10-28 12:00:06 +0300  7) - compatible:		"ti,tps61050" or "ti,tps61052"
^8f3ce5b39 (kx 2023-10-28 12:00:06 +0300  8) - reg:			Specifies the I2C slave address
^8f3ce5b39 (kx 2023-10-28 12:00:06 +0300  9) 
^8f3ce5b39 (kx 2023-10-28 12:00:06 +0300 10) Optional sub-node:
^8f3ce5b39 (kx 2023-10-28 12:00:06 +0300 11) 
^8f3ce5b39 (kx 2023-10-28 12:00:06 +0300 12) This subnode selects the chip's operational mode.
^8f3ce5b39 (kx 2023-10-28 12:00:06 +0300 13) There can be at most one single available subnode.
^8f3ce5b39 (kx 2023-10-28 12:00:06 +0300 14) 
^8f3ce5b39 (kx 2023-10-28 12:00:06 +0300 15) - regulator: presence of this sub-node puts the chip in regulator mode.
^8f3ce5b39 (kx 2023-10-28 12:00:06 +0300 16) 	see ../regulator/regulator.yaml
^8f3ce5b39 (kx 2023-10-28 12:00:06 +0300 17) 
^8f3ce5b39 (kx 2023-10-28 12:00:06 +0300 18) - led: presence of this sub-node puts the chip in led mode.
^8f3ce5b39 (kx 2023-10-28 12:00:06 +0300 19) 	Optional properties:
^8f3ce5b39 (kx 2023-10-28 12:00:06 +0300 20) 	- function : see ../leds/common.txt
^8f3ce5b39 (kx 2023-10-28 12:00:06 +0300 21) 	- color    : see ../leds/common.txt
^8f3ce5b39 (kx 2023-10-28 12:00:06 +0300 22) 	- label    : see ../leds/common.txt
^8f3ce5b39 (kx 2023-10-28 12:00:06 +0300 23) 			(deprecated)
^8f3ce5b39 (kx 2023-10-28 12:00:06 +0300 24) 
^8f3ce5b39 (kx 2023-10-28 12:00:06 +0300 25) Example (GPIO operation only):
^8f3ce5b39 (kx 2023-10-28 12:00:06 +0300 26) 
^8f3ce5b39 (kx 2023-10-28 12:00:06 +0300 27) i2c0 {
^8f3ce5b39 (kx 2023-10-28 12:00:06 +0300 28) 	tps61052@33 {
^8f3ce5b39 (kx 2023-10-28 12:00:06 +0300 29) 		compatible = "ti,tps61052";
^8f3ce5b39 (kx 2023-10-28 12:00:06 +0300 30) 		reg = <0x33>;
^8f3ce5b39 (kx 2023-10-28 12:00:06 +0300 31) 	};
^8f3ce5b39 (kx 2023-10-28 12:00:06 +0300 32) };
^8f3ce5b39 (kx 2023-10-28 12:00:06 +0300 33) 
^8f3ce5b39 (kx 2023-10-28 12:00:06 +0300 34) Example (GPIO + regulator operation):
^8f3ce5b39 (kx 2023-10-28 12:00:06 +0300 35) 
^8f3ce5b39 (kx 2023-10-28 12:00:06 +0300 36) i2c0 {
^8f3ce5b39 (kx 2023-10-28 12:00:06 +0300 37) 	tps61052@33 {
^8f3ce5b39 (kx 2023-10-28 12:00:06 +0300 38) 		compatible = "ti,tps61052";
^8f3ce5b39 (kx 2023-10-28 12:00:06 +0300 39) 		reg = <0x33>;
^8f3ce5b39 (kx 2023-10-28 12:00:06 +0300 40) 
^8f3ce5b39 (kx 2023-10-28 12:00:06 +0300 41) 		regulator {
^8f3ce5b39 (kx 2023-10-28 12:00:06 +0300 42) 			regulator-min-microvolt = <5000000>;
^8f3ce5b39 (kx 2023-10-28 12:00:06 +0300 43) 			regulator-max-microvolt = <5000000>;
^8f3ce5b39 (kx 2023-10-28 12:00:06 +0300 44) 			regulator-always-on;
^8f3ce5b39 (kx 2023-10-28 12:00:06 +0300 45) 		};
^8f3ce5b39 (kx 2023-10-28 12:00:06 +0300 46) 	};
^8f3ce5b39 (kx 2023-10-28 12:00:06 +0300 47) };
^8f3ce5b39 (kx 2023-10-28 12:00:06 +0300 48) 
^8f3ce5b39 (kx 2023-10-28 12:00:06 +0300 49) Example (GPIO + led operation):
^8f3ce5b39 (kx 2023-10-28 12:00:06 +0300 50) 
^8f3ce5b39 (kx 2023-10-28 12:00:06 +0300 51) #include <dt-bindings/leds/common.h>
^8f3ce5b39 (kx 2023-10-28 12:00:06 +0300 52) 
^8f3ce5b39 (kx 2023-10-28 12:00:06 +0300 53) i2c0 {
^8f3ce5b39 (kx 2023-10-28 12:00:06 +0300 54) 	tps61052@33 {
^8f3ce5b39 (kx 2023-10-28 12:00:06 +0300 55) 		compatible = "ti,tps61052";
^8f3ce5b39 (kx 2023-10-28 12:00:06 +0300 56) 		reg = <0x33>;
^8f3ce5b39 (kx 2023-10-28 12:00:06 +0300 57) 
^8f3ce5b39 (kx 2023-10-28 12:00:06 +0300 58) 		led {
^8f3ce5b39 (kx 2023-10-28 12:00:06 +0300 59) 			color = <LED_COLOR_ID_WHITE>;
^8f3ce5b39 (kx 2023-10-28 12:00:06 +0300 60) 		};
^8f3ce5b39 (kx 2023-10-28 12:00:06 +0300 61) 	};
^8f3ce5b39 (kx 2023-10-28 12:00:06 +0300 62) };
